An image processing system cannot pick out the
precise details of a specimen unless the specimen is
optimally illuminated.
Many tasks cannot be accomplished using standard
light sources such as halogen lighting or fluorescent
tube lights.
The LED lighting system developed by visicontrol®™ is available for both the infrared and the visible
range of light wavelengths. In conjunction with the
MVS systems, it permits a highly flexible, programmable
and optimally adjustable lighting situation to
be achieved.
Experience gained from specific customers has been
channeled into visiLum® to develop a lighting system
which is not susceptible to the influence of ambient
light to any significant extent and which provides
optimum illumination for both stationary and moving
specimens. Combined with an MVS system and a
minimum flash time of 15 µs (microsecond), it is
possible to achieve sharp images of even the fastest
processes.
Practically any possible lighting variant can be achieved
with 256 individual light-emitting diodes (LEDs)
connected up and arranged in a suitable way. In the
very unlikely event that a channel should fail, this
information is signaled to the MVS system for further
processing.
Safety is the top priority.
The MVS system also sends control signals in the other
direction to the visiLum® controller. These control
signals set the parameters for the brightness, flash duration
and much more.
A wide range of luminaires is
available.
Lighting variants are available for incident and transmitted
light, as are versions such as luminaires with telecentric
attachment lenses, lighting systems with different beam
angles or special models which are adapted to the dimensions
of the specimens.
The luminaires have a service life in excess of 100,000
hours, meaning they are practically maintenance-free.

If more than one visiLum® control unit is required for an
application, the control units and the associated MVS
system are connected together via a bus cable.
The parallel inputs and outputs of the MVS systems are
useful for other tasks and are not used for activating the
lighting units. |
